This school’s content caters to every level of experience, from new-hire collections personnel to veteran managers.  No matter an attendee’s skill level coming in, they leave CUNA Collections & Bankruptcy School with new insights, perspectives and strategies to strengthen their credit union’s collections department and help it thrive.

CUNA Collections & Bankruptcy School offers collections professionals the knowledge and skillsets to solve issues from delinquencies to bankruptcy with efficiency and member-empathy. Starting with the nuts and bolts of collections, the curriculum moves through best practices, legality and specific nuanced details of managing the collections process.

  • Further understand the changing face of lending and its impact on collections
  • Gain new insights on how to better assist members experiencing financial challenges
  • Participate in an attendee favorite, the Best Practices Roundtable session – learn from your peers for solutions to common challenges and best practices for success
  • Discover how recent court decisions impact the collection and foreclosure process
  • Apply what you’ve just learned to put into action back at your Credit Union
